New Zealand is a great place for kids big and small! I remember loving this about the country the last time we visited. Every town has a playground, and a lot of them even have outdoor paddling/swimming pools. They are set up for all ages, from toddlers to big kids. One of the things that's been so sad to see in the uk is all the old playgrounds being taken away and replaced with smaller ones that are only suitable for little kids, where do the tweens and teens go to play? Even the parents can play on things with their kids in these playgrounds. Cassidy is 15, and the swings are her favourite thing to play on.

The ferry from the North Island NZ to the South takes 3.5 hrs. You hop on in Wellington and get off in Picton. it's a beautiful crossing. The weather wasn't on our side, sadly, but the rain did ease off enough to enjoy the last hr of the crossing on the top deck. The ferries are fantastic with a soft play for kids, cinema, magic shows, and live music. The food is great on board, too. I remember the girls enjoying all the entertainment when we did this trip 7 years ago.
